Dust control is a critical aspect of ensuring safety in extraction environments such as mining, construction, and industrial processing. Innovations in dust control technologies have significantly improved worker safety, environmental protection, and operational efficiency. This article explores some of the latest advancements shaping safer extraction practices today.
Recent Technological Developments
Recent innovations focus on both capturing dust at the source and suppressing dust before it becomes airborne. These advancements include high-efficiency filtration systems, advanced water spray techniques, and smart monitoring devices that provide real-time data on dust levels.
High-Efficiency Filtration Systems
Modern filtration systems use HEPA filters and electrostatic precipitators to trap fine particles effectively. These systems are now more compact, energy-efficient, and capable of handling larger volumes of dust, making them suitable for various extraction environments.
Water Spray and Mist Technologies
Innovative water spray systems utilize fine mist sprays that suppress dust at its source. These systems are automated and adjustable, allowing operators to optimize dust suppression while conserving water and minimizing disruptions.
Smart Monitoring and Data Analytics
Smart sensors and IoT devices monitor dust levels continuously, providing real-time alerts and data analysis. This technology enables proactive management of dust hazards, reducing health risks for workers and ensuring compliance with safety regulations.
